Both Keila and Sendportal show comparable community engagement with 2,070 and 2,119 stars respectively. In terms of developer contributions, Sendportal has 455 forks, indicating moderate developer engagement.
Keila shows more recent development activity with its last commit 2 days ago, while Sendportal was last updated 2 years ago. This suggests Keila is being more actively maintained.
Keila uses JavaScript, CSS, Bash, SCSS, Elixir while Sendportal leverages PHP, Laravel.
Both projects started around the same time, with Keila beginning 5 years ago and Sendportal 6 years ago.
Sendportal uses the MIT license, which is more permissive than Keila's AGPL-3.0 license, potentially offering greater flexibility for commercial use and integration.
Both tools serve similar use cases in Email Marketing & Newsletters, Email Platforms. However, they also have distinct specializations: Keila also focuses on Marketing Automation.
Both Keila and Sendportal offer self-hosting capabilities, giving you full control over your data and infrastructure.
